Which of the following is true for the relation f(x) = x2 + 8?

Both the equation and its inverse are functions.


Only the inverse is a function.


Only the equation is a function.


Neither the equation nor its inverse is a function.

1 Answer

6 votes

Answer:

Only the equation is a function

Explanation:

we have


f(x)=x^(2) +8

Find out the inverse of f(x)

Let

y=f(x)


y=x^(2) +8

Exchange the variables (x for y and y for x)


x=y^(2) +8

Isolate the variable y


y^(2)=x-8

square root both sides


y=(+/-)√(x-8)

Let


f^(-1)(x)=y


f^(-1)(x)=(+/-)√(x-8)

The inverse function is not a function (because for one input value the function has two different output values)

therefore

Only the equation is a function
